Bannerman High Teacher Loses License After OnlyFans Controversy
A shocking turn of events has rocked the small town of Bannerman after a beloved high school teacher, Ms. Sarah Chen, lost her teaching license following the discovery of her OnlyFans account. The incident has sparked a heated debate about privacy, professional boundaries, and the complexities of the digital age. This unexpected scandal highlights the increasingly blurred lines between personal life and public persona, particularly for educators.
The story broke last week when an anonymous tip alerted the Bannerman School Board to Ms. Chen's presence on the adult content subscription service, OnlyFans. While Ms. Chen's account was private, screenshots quickly circulated on social media, leading to widespread outrage and calls for her dismissal. The school board, citing concerns about her suitability to continue teaching, swiftly moved to revoke her license.
The Fallout: A Community Divided
The decision has left the Bannerman community deeply divided. Many students and parents expressed shock and disappointment, while others defended Ms. Chen's right to privacy, arguing that her personal life shouldn't affect her professional capabilities. Supporters have organized online petitions and protests, calling for a reconsideration of the school board's decision. They argue that the punishment is disproportionate to the offense, particularly given the private nature of Ms. Chen's OnlyFans account.
The key arguments in Ms. Chen's defense often center around:
- Freedom of expression: Supporters claim that her actions were a personal choice and shouldn't be grounds for dismissal.
- Lack of harm: No evidence suggests Ms. Chen's OnlyFans activity negatively impacted her students or teaching performance.
- Double standard: Critics point out a potential double standard, questioning whether male teachers engaging in similar online activities would face the same consequences.
Conversely, opponents argue that Ms. Chen's actions violated the trust placed in her as an educator and undermined the professional image expected of teachers. They emphasize the potential negative influence on students and the importance of maintaining high ethical standards within the education system.
